PJ04 WYW is a 2004 Ford Streetka in Silver with a 1,599c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 64.3%.
Across all 2004 Ford Streetka models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.4% with a typical mileage of 50,118 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ford Streetka f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 142 recorded failures. If you're considering buying PJ04 WYW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Streetka typ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 22 years old, this Ford Streetka is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
